Transaction 33bf2b0b97bc4b86ce24e387439a721aaa2b79bc3898fba14529261cfe3a7d05

1 Input
2 Outputs
  • 33bf2b0b97bc4b86ce24e387439a721aaa2b79bc3898fba14529261cfe3a7d05:0
  • value  3700000
    address  15TF6yMdDsyFBfp13iJCQHB828Qt4XRREz
  • 33bf2b0b97bc4b86ce24e387439a721aaa2b79bc3898fba14529261cfe3a7d05:1
  • value  1015696748
    address  18z96gspsHEExMb1wGdfVoWahziFvYaLwr